Comprehending the Exhaust System
Before diving into particular exhaust parts, it is vital to understand the components that make up a common exhaust system in a Dodge Ram Exhaust Parts Ram. The exhaust system is usually comprised of the following parts:
ComponentFunctionExhaust ManifoldGathers exhaust gases from the engine's cylinders.Catalytic ConverterTransforms damaging gases into less hazardous emissions.Exhaust PipeBrings exhaust gases from the engine to the muffler.MufflerDecreases sound produced by the exhaust gases.TailpipeFinal outlet for the exhaust gases to exit the lorry.ResonatorTones the exhaust sound and more decreases noise.Significance of Each Exhaust Component
Tire Manifold: This is the first element that tire gases experience as they leave the engine. A performance exhaust manifold can enhance airflow, allowing for much better engine effectiveness and power.
Catalytic Converter: Essential for satisfying emissions policies, a high-performance catalytic converter can improve exhaust flow while still reducing harmful emissions.
Exhaust Pipe: The diameter and product of the exhaust pipe substantially affect the overall system efficiency. Larger, mandrel-bent pipelines can boost air flow, leading to improved horsepower and torque.
Muffler: This element straight impacts the sound of the automobile. Efficiency mufflers can give the truck a throatier sound while minimizing back pressure.
Tailpipe: The tailpipe finishes the exhaust system and can influence noise and look. Numerous styles, such as dual or single tips, can improve looks.
Resonator: This optional element even more changes the noise of the exhaust system, allowing for a deeper tone or reducing drone at specific RPMs.
Updating Your Dodge Ram Exhaust Parts
Upgrading your Dodge Ram's exhaust system can yield significant performance enhancements. Here are a couple of popular aftermarket exhaust parts that Ram owners think about:
Exhaust PartAdvantagesPerformance HeadersIncreased horsepower and torque, enhanced gas flow.High-Performance MufflersEnhanced sound and minimized back pressure.Larger Diameter PipesEnhanced exhaust flow for much better engine performance.Cat-Back Exhaust SystemsComprehensive upgrades for maximum performance and sound.Tuned ResonatorsPersonalized noise profiles for personal choice.Picking the Right Exhaust Parts
When picking exhaust parts for a Dodge Ram Maintenance Parts Ram, several factors must be considered:
Fitment: Ensure parts are compatible with the specific model year and engine kind of your Ram.Material: Choose top quality products like stainless steel for resilience and resistance to rust.Sound Preference: Determine the preferred noise level and tone, which can vary considerably in between different mufflers and resonators.Efficiency Goals: Identify whether the goal is simply sound enhancement or if efficiency improvements are needed as well.Setup of Exhaust Parts
